What are the 5 groupings of amino acids?
1. polar/ non polar 2. hydrophobic/ hydrophilic 3. acidic/ basic 4. ionisable/ charged 5. special amino acids
26
name the special amino acids
cysteine, glycine and proline
27
what is special about cysteine?
it has sulfhydryl (SH) that can form S-S bonds
28
what is special about proline?
it is cyclic
29
what is special about glycine
it is the simplest amino acid consisting of only a hydrogen side chain
30
what are the 2 acidic amino acids?
aspartic acid and glutamic acid
31
what are the 3 basic amino acids?
lysine, arginine and histidine
32
what are the 3 positively charged amino acids?
lysine, histidine and arginine
33
what are the 2 negatively charged amino acids
aspartic acid and glutamic acid
34
which 2 amino acids contain sulfur?
cysteine and methionine
35
which 3 amino acids contain aromatic ring structures
phenylalanine, tyrosine and tryptophan
36
what type of reaction occurs during a peptide bond
condensation reaction as h2o is produced
37
what product is produced from a oxidation reaction of cysteine
cystine is produced by a disulfide bond
38
what type of non covalent bonding happens when polar molecules interact via uneven electron shares
dipole- dipole interactions
39
what type of non covalent bonding occurs via hydrogen attracting polar molecules
hydrogen bonding
40
what type of non covalent bonding is caused by correlations in the fluctuating polarizations of nearby particles
van de waals interactions
41
what type of non covalent bonding occurs via opposite charges attracting one another?
ionic interactions
